diff options
author | Bruce Momjian <bruce@momjian.us> | 1997-12-23 21:38:53 +0000 |
---|---|---|
committer | Bruce Momjian <bruce@momjian.us> | 1997-12-23 21:38:53 +0000 |
commit | bbd5c2178654b9a1b46011bd9b87c66cac66f046 (patch) | |
tree | dbb77f1cc00087d5d9c099198e563237bfb910b2 /src/backend/nodes/copyfuncs.c | |
parent | 6b2e7e12beaa69bd4fc76ea2f27e4c61b097d36b (diff) | |
download | postgresql-bbd5c2178654b9a1b46011bd9b87c66cac66f046.tar.gz postgresql-bbd5c2178654b9a1b46011bd9b87c66cac66f046.zip |
Make no-tty not use quiet in psql, fix group by copy failure, fix ccsym to delete tmp files.
Diffstat (limited to 'src/backend/nodes/copyfuncs.c')
-rw-r--r-- | src/backend/nodes/copyfuncs.c | 20 |
1 files changed, 19 insertions, 1 deletions
diff --git a/src/backend/nodes/copyfuncs.c b/src/backend/nodes/copyfuncs.c index b9e19dd0b49..25713505c19 100644 --- a/src/backend/nodes/copyfuncs.c +++ b/src/backend/nodes/copyfuncs.c @@ -7,7 +7,7 @@ * * * IDENTIFICATION - * $Header: /cvsroot/pgsql/src/backend/nodes/copyfuncs.c,v 1.23 1997/12/23 19:53:30 thomas Exp $ + * $Header: /cvsroot/pgsql/src/backend/nodes/copyfuncs.c,v 1.24 1997/12/23 21:38:25 momjian Exp $ * *------------------------------------------------------------------------- */ @@ -509,6 +509,21 @@ _copyAgg(Agg *from) return newnode; } +/* --------------- + * _copyGroupClause + * -------------- + */ +static GroupClause * +_copyGroupClause(GroupClause *from) +{ + GroupClause *newnode = makeNode(GroupClause); + + newnode->grpOpoid = from->grpOpoid; + newnode->entry = copyObject(from->entry); + + return newnode; +} + /* ---------------- * _copyUnique @@ -1665,6 +1680,9 @@ copyObject(void *from) case T_Agg: retval = _copyAgg(from); break; + case T_GroupClause: + retval = _copyGroupClause(from); + break; case T_Unique: retval = _copyUnique(from); break; |